Stockholders' Equity (Employee Stock Purchase Plan) (Details) (USD $)
In Thousands, except Per Share data
|1 Months Ended
Jul. 31, 2011
Jan. 31, 2011
Jul. 31, 2010
Jan. 31, 2010
|Stockholders' Equity [Abstract]
|Cash proceeds
|$ 30,151
|$ 26,813
|$ 22,335
|$ 22,832
|Class A common shares purchased
|409
|407
|576
|934
|Weighted average price per share
|$ 73.70
|$ 65.90
|$ 38.74
|$ 24.45
|X
- Definition
+ References
The weighted average of per share prices paid for shares purchased on the open market for issuance to employees under the pl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Definition
+ References
Number of shares issued during the period as a result of an employee stock purchase pl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Aggregate change in value for stock issued during the period as a result of employee stock purchase plan.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ef